Today at Lock and Dam 14 on the Mississippi River I witnessed and documented an in air collision between two adult eagles. I have been trying to get a full frame talon to talon grab, this was really close and maybe more rare.
Two eagles were circling looking for fish forgot to check their airspace and ran into each other. The impact completely rolled the top eagle over in mid air. He went into a free fall before he could right himself and then continued on with his day of fishing.
